Can I start guitar at 15?
As other answers have stated already, no it is not too late by a long shot.For most students, the best age to learn guitar is around age 7. But it's important to note that all students are different, so there really isn't a best age to start guitar lessons. Realistically, students can start guitar lessons as soon as they can comfortably hold a small-scale guitar and press down the strings.There are a few caveats to the question "can anyone learn to play guitar" While learning guitar is not difficult in itself, you will learn faster, more easily and more successfully with regular practice.

Can I teach myself guitar : If you are questioning whether you can teach yourself guitar, then the answer is an absolute yes. It could have been an issue a long time ago due to the unavailability of different learning resources we have today.

Can I learn guitar in 1 hour

Your guitar-playing goals and ambitions should also influence the duration of your practice. If you're aiming to play casually and have fun, one hour of practice can be sufficient. However, if your goal is to perform professionally or master complex techniques, you may need to dedicate more time to practice.It could take you 1 to 2 years to become comfortable with them, but during this time, you will probably elevate your guitar skills to that of a late beginner or early intermediate player.Learning guitar in three months necessitates a significant time investment and dedication. It's essential to create a structured practice routine and allocate time each day for focused learning. Regular practice sessions, even if they are relatively short, can yield substantial progress over time.
